Sub: Cover with Care - School Dress For Children
Date: 18/July/2026

There was a time when these children only thought about surviving. Today, they have started dreaming of a brighter future.

The Kallyanmoyee Nari Sangha Children's Shelter is a remarkable example of compassion, resilience, and social transformation.

Its President, Ms. Rina Akter, was trafficked into a brothel at the age of just eight after being betrayed by a relative. Despite growing up in unimaginable hardship, she chose not to let her past define her. Instead, she dedicated her life to improving the lives of women and children living in similar circumstances.

Since 2024, under her leadership, Kallyanmoyee Nari Sangha has been operating a safe 41-bed shelter and learning center for the children of floating s*x workers in Dhaka. The shelter currently provides a secure home for 41 children. Among them, 21 attend two nearby government primary schools, while the remaining children receive daily education at the shelter from three dedicated teachers. The children are provided with four nutritious meals a day, along with a safe place to live, learn, and grow.

When Ms. Rina Akter appealed for public support to meet the basic needs of these marginalized children, her story was featured in a national newspaper. She reached out to the Rotary Club of Banani Dhaka with a request for school uniforms for the children.

Rotary Club of Banani Dhaka was honored to extend a helping hand.

Providing new school uniforms brought joy and renewed confidence to these children. More importantly, it encouraged them to attend school with dignity and enthusiasm, strengthening their commitment to education.

Our club remains committed to standing beside these children because every child deserves the opportunity not only to survive but to dream, to learn, and to build a better future.

Sub: Regular Weekly Meeting #1320
Date: 01/August/2026, Saturday
Time: 5:30pm

Our Regular Weekly Meeting #1320 commenced promptly at 5:30 PM with the ringing of the bell by our President Rtn. Sharif Ullah, officially opening the meeting. This was followed by the Invocation by Rtn. Sumana Binte Masud.

The session featured productive discussions on our upcoming service projects, ensuring that every initiative aligns with the Rotary Four-Way Test. Members also reviewed the progress of the SAD collection and reconfirmed that the RCBD personal website will be updated soon. Plans for another impactful project were also outlined for next week's meeting.

As always, the evening concluded with warm fellowship over delicious snacks, tea, and coffee, strengthening the friendships that make Rotary so special.

Sub: A Joyful Journey to School Begins with a Smile 💙
Date: 25/July/2026

Yesterday, during our regular weekly meeting, we were delighted to welcome a group of children from "Shishuder Jonno Aamra", a community-based child rehabilitation organization. Their cheerful presence brought warmth and joy to our Rotary fellowship.

Although the new academic year began six months ago, children like Fatema, Rahat, Naeem, Abdullah, Moni and many others were still attending school with old and worn-out school bags. To bring smiles to their faces and support their educational journey, Rotary Club of Banani Dhaka proudly presented 30 brand-new school bags to these wonderful children.

Following the distribution, we spent quality time together and enjoyed evening snacks with the children. Their laughter, excitement, and gratitude reminded us that even a simple act of kindness can make a meaningful difference.

We firmly believe that together we can build a safer, brighter, and more promising childhood for every child.

Our heartfelt appreciation goes to Ms. Hazera Begum, President of Shishuder Jonno Aamra ( https://www.facebook.com/share/1DLRxcqCDX/ ), and her dedicated team for their unwavering commitment to children's welfare and rehabilitation. Creating smiles and supporting children's rights are at the heart of Rotary's mission.

A special thank you to our fellow member and club project director (2026-27) Rtn. Shahnaz Sharmeen for her thoughtful initiative and dedication in making this meaningful project possible.

Sub: International Banner Exchange
Date: 22/July/2026

A Memorable Rotary Evening in Singapore 🇸🇬🤝🇧🇩

Rotary truly knows no borders.

On 22/July/2026, our President, Rtn. Md. Sharif Ullah, had the privilege of attending the weekly meeting of the Rotary Club of The Rotary Club of Singapore, where he was warmly welcomed by President Rtn. Rajkumar Perumal Suppiah and fellow Rotarians from Singapore and several other countries.

A special highlight of the evening was the Club Banner Exchange, symbolizing the enduring friendship and fellowship between our two clubs. 🇸🇬🤝🇧🇩

During the meeting, our President delivered a brief introductory speech and had the opportunity to interact with the Club's leadership, including the Immediate Past President, the Last Vice President, senior Rotarian Rtn. Mr. Mansur, the Sergeant-at-Arms, the Public Image team and many distinguished members. Their hospitality, warmth, and dedication to Rotary were truly inspiring.

The meeting itself was highly interactive, engaging, and full of learning. One of the most thought-provoking sessions explored how Artificial Intelligence (AI) can help create new formulas for value creation, demonstrating how innovation and technology can strengthen service, leadership, and community impact.

The fellowship continued with a lively quiz session followed by a delightful dinner, where Rotarians from different cultures and countries shared ideas, experiences, and laughter, making it a truly unforgettable Rotary evening.

We extend our heartfelt gratitude to the Rotary Club of The Rotary Club of Singapore for their warm hospitality and for giving our President the opportunity to be part of such an inspiring gathering.

May this friendship continue to grow stronger in the years ahead. We look forward to building lasting fellowship and, hopefully, collaborating on meaningful international service projects that reflect our shared Rotary values and common interests.
